> Use security information while replaying jobs in Gridmix. This includes
> - Support for multiple users
> - Submitting jobs as different users
> - Allowing usage of secure cluster (hdfs + mapreduce)
> - Support for multiple queues
> Other features include : 
> - Support for sleep job
> - Support for load job 
> + testcases for verifying all of the above changes
